GAME STORYLINES •

The Jets finish a stretch of nine of 10 games at Bell MTS Place with Saturday afternoon’s game against Ottawa.

It is Winnipeg’s only day game of the season.

Winnipeg is 6-2-1 on home ice and have won three consecutive home games for the first time this season.

The Jets are a perfect 4-0-0 against Ottawa this season and are on a six-game winning streak against the Senators dating back to last season.

Winnipeg has outscored Ottawa 19-8 in the four head-to-head games this season.

The two sides have combined for 94 penalty minutes in the four contests, with Winnipeg taking 42 of their 98 penalty minutes this season against the Senators (42.9%).

Mark Scheifele leads the Jets in scoring against Ottawa this season with nine points (2G, 7A), while Nikolaj Ehlers has a teambest four goals.

Scheifele (2G, 5A) and Neal Pionk (1G, 4A) are on five-game point streaks.

Feb. 11 vs. OTT - 5-1 W Jets Scorers: Stastny (3), Ehlers (3), Wheeler (4), Perreault (2), Pionk (1) Senators Scorer: Norris (3) Jets Goaltender: Connor Hellebuyck (41 sv, 1 ga) Senators Goaltenders: Matt Murray (12 sv, 3 ga), Marcus Hogberg (9 sv, 2 ga) Jets PP: 1-for-2 Jets PK: 2-for-2

Recap: After being outshot 18-6 in the first period, Paul Stastny scored eight seconds in the second period and the Jets never looked back in a 5-1 win against Ottawa on Thursday night. Stastny (1G, 1A), Nikolaj Ehlers (1G, 1A), Scheifele (2A) each had a pair of points for the Jets, while Connor Hellebuyck made 41 saves for the victory.
